Zusammenfassung: | A simple miniaturized gel system suitable for DNA sequencing is described. Small ultrathin polyacrylamide gels are cast, eight or more at a time, using standard microscope slides. Gels, ready to use, can be stored for ∼2 weeks. Gels are run horizontally in a standard mini-agarose gel apparatus. Typical run times are 6–8 min. A novel sample loading system permits volumes of standard sequencing reactions as small as 0.1 µl to be analyzed. Sequencing ladders were visualized using 35S-labeled DNA by autoradiography and by colorimetric detection. Band resolution compares favorably with that of large gels. The methods introduced here serve as a step toward the miniaturization of DNA sequencing and are amenable to automated sample loading and detection. |
